Tungkol sa kursong ito

Many scientific, engineering, and computational fields rely heavily on two mathematical pillars: differentiation and vectors. Understanding how things change and how forces interact in space is crucial for academic and professional success in any technical discipline. This text-only course provides a clear, step-by-step pathway to mastering these fundamental concepts through written explanations and practical exercises. By completing this course, you will transition from a basic understanding of algebra to confidently manipulating rates of change and multi-dimensional quantities. You will learn to visualize mathematical concepts through clear text descriptions and apply them directly to physical and computational problems. What you'll learn: - Understand the fundamental principles of limits, rates of change, and the geometric meaning of a derivative. - Apply core differentiation rules, including the power, product, quotient, and chain rules, to solve calculus problems. - Master vector operations, including addition, subtraction, scalar multiplication, dot products, and cross products. - Analyze physical scenarios by representing forces, velocity, and acceleration using vector components. - Explore modern applications of derivatives in optimization, such as the basic mechanics of gradient descent used in machine learning. The course begins with key terminology, basic concepts, and foundational definitions of functions and coordinates. From there, you will progress through single-variable calculus techniques before moving into vector algebra and practical, real-world application scenarios. This course is designed for absolute beginners, students preparing for introductory college physics or engineering, and self-learners looking to build a strong mathematical foundation.
